Commercial Pool Maintenance Kingston MA Overview of Commercial Pool Maintenance

Ensuring the upkeep of a commercial pool is a comprehensive process that ensures a safe, clean, and enjoyable swimming environment. From consistent cleaning and chemical control to equipment evaluations and unexpected fixes, commercial pool maintenance demands a professional and methodical approach. Here’s a look at some critical elements of keeping commercial pools in good condition.

Regular Cleaning and Skimming

Regular cleaning is vital for ensuring a commercial pool clean and debris-free. This activity requires skimming the water surface, vacuuming the pool floor, and brushing the pool walls.

- Surface Skimming: Using a skimmer net, remove leaves, insects, and other debris that accumulate on the water's surface. This avoids debris from sinking and causing filtration issues.

- Vacuuming the Pool: Utilize a pool vacuum to clean the pool's floor, removing dirt and sediment that have settled. This keeps the water clear and prevents algae and bacteria growth.

- Brushing the Pool Walls: Regularly brush the pool walls to remove algae and prevent stains. Employ a brush suitable for the pool’s surface type.

Chemical Balancing and Water Testing

Maintaining chemical balance is essential for maintaining clean and safe swimming water. Consistent water testing and chemical management are necessary to maintain the right levels of pH, chlorine, alkalinity, and other chemicals.

- Water Quality Testing: Regularly test the pool water using a reliable test kit to monitor pH, chlorine, and alkalinity levels. Adjust the chemicals as needed to ensure balanced and safe water.

- Adjusting Chemicals: Depending on the test results, change the levels of chlorine, pH, and alkalinity to maintain optimal water quality. This involves adding chlorine to disinfect the water, adjusting pH to keep it balanced, and maintaining alkalinity to stabilize pH levels.

Routine Equipment Inspection and Maintenance

Maintaining the pool's equipment is vital for optimal performance. This requires regular inspections of the pump, filter, heater, and other necessary equipment.

- Checking the Pump and Filter: Inspect the pump and filter to make sure they are functioning properly. Clean or change filter cartridges when required to ensure clear water and good flow.

- Heater and Light Maintenance: Check the pool's heater and lighting systems are operating effectively. Consistent maintenance of heaters and lights ensures comfortable swimming conditions and enhances safety.
